Here are details for this great set:

COMMON ELEMENTS
• Oven safe to 450°
• These pans should never be used under the broiler—even a second or two will permanently damage the pan.
• The non-stick surface can be scratched, therefore, always use nylon, wood or coated utensils.
• NEVER put it in the dishwasher.
• Never use non-stick spray (see below for more details)

While I’m sure there are some people who’ve broken all the rules, I’m not willing—I’ve been waiting for this fabulous bakeware and I’m going to take care of it! So far it’s been a breeze.

13”x18” Jelly Roll Pan: A multipurpose pan that can be used for more than just jelly rolls. I use mine for cookies, fudge, and my kids have been known to throw frozen foods on it so that they get a nice even single layer of food for even heating and the shallow sides keep the food from falling off and making a mess in my oven.

This is a two-tone pan which is designed to assure efficient baking time—the darker grey surface on the top is to protect against overbrowning, and unlike my previous jelly roll pans it doesn’t warp or twist in the heat of the oven. Its non-stick surface has never let me down—my pumpkin rolls release beautifully with just a bit of grease & flour--this pan came with a huge warning to not use non-stick spray. “Sprays leave a gummy residue that is difficult to remove completely. This residue causes food to stick, even in nonstick cookware.” At first I didn’t think this applied to this pan as this is bakeware, however, there was a warning on the box as well as a flyer inside so I’m sure they mean this pan. Reading this made me look at my old grimy bakeware and sure enough, the sticky film on it appears to be from the spray even after being scrubbed with Clorox and other harsh chemicals—I’ve weaned myself off the stuff and now grease & flour. It only takes a second and although I’ve already used this pan many times in the last two weeks it’s spotless!

MUFFIN CUPS (6) My only complaint is that there’s only 6—I would have loved a larger pan and they do come in 3 sizes (6, 12, &24)—who knows, maybe I’ll get the big one some day! This pan has all the same features as the jelly roll pan (two-tone design to improve the baking, heavy-gauge metal that doesn’t warp and provides even heating, and nonstick surfaces so the muffins release easily).

I made several kinds of muffins and the tin performed beautifully—I actually didn’t grease & flour as recommended and they still came out beautifully. A quick clean up with dish soap and warm water and I was ready for the next batch.

• • • • • • • • • •

SQUARE PAN 8”x 8” x 2”, this is a pan that will be used quite often at my house! Perfect for brownies, cakes, and corn bread, this pan produces a finished product that doesn’t have burned edges, an underdone middle, or any of the other flaws my old non-stick pan produced. It’s got rolled edges, with reinforced stainless steel rods which prevent it from warping or twisting just like its mates in this set. It is different from most pans I’ve had previously as it has welded side seems—washed in the dishwasher it could fill with water, however, washed by hand and left to drain it’s great.

I’m impressed with the quality of the pans and the quality of the baked goods produced with them. The biggest difference is the thickness and the weight—these are substantial pans that keep the foods moist while browning them beautifully!

I’ve had them three weeks and used them more during this time that I will throughout the year and I feel confident recommending them. They have a great reputation on the web and I’ve had the recommended by a trusted friend. Using them convinced me they’re worth the money. The do come with a lifetime warranty, however that wasn’t a huge selling point for me. As with most warranties, there are lots of caveats—they’ll only repair or replace if you find defects in the material or workmanship when put to normal household use and cared for according to instructions. It doesn’t cover “minor imperfections, surface markings or slight color variations that are caused by unapproved cleaners, neglect, accident, alteration, fire, theft, or use in commercial establishments.” I’ve never found these kids of warranties useful as if there is a defect in the material or workmanship you can usually find it at the time of purchase, not years later. And trying to convince them you’d taken care of the pan properly, etc., just doesn’t seem worth it. Therefore, I didn’t give the “lifetime warranty” any thought in my decision to purchase, although some may find it useful.
